Как построены актуальные порталы

Как построены актуальные порталы

Текущий сайт представляет собой совокупность связанных компонентов. Пользователь видит финальную страницу в браузере, но за этим скрывается многослойная структура. Портал состоит из заметной доли интерфейса, и скрытой серверной логики.

Клиентская область охватывает разметку, стили и скрипты. Браузер скачивает файлы, выполняет код и показывает содержимое. Серверная часть отвечает за сохранение информации и выполнение обращений. Между этими частями идёт постоянный обмен данными.

Построение веб-приложений базируется на протокол HTTP. Посетитель направляет запрос, сервер обрабатывает его и возвращает результат. Текущие казино вулкан используют неблокирующие решения для увеличения работы.

Создание запрашивает знания разнообразия технологий. Фронтенд-специалисты формируют интерфейс, бэкенд-разработчики пишут серверную алгоритмику. Все модули призваны работать слаженно для гарантирования быстрой и стабильной функционирования ресурса.

Из чего формируется нынешний ресурс

Ресурс выстраивается из множества технологических пластов. Фундаментальный пласт создаёт HTML – язык разметки, определяющий структуру страницы. Разметка создает названия, параграфы, перечни и иные составляющие страницы.

Второй слой представляет CSS — каскадные таблицы стилей. Этот язык отвечает за зрительное представление: палитру, шрифты, промежутки, расположение контейнеров. Стили формируют страницу привлекательной и доступной для чтения.

Третий элемент – JavaScript, язык программирования для реализации интерактивности. Программы перехватывают поступки посетителя, модифицируют материал без перезагрузки, проверяют внесённые данные.

Серверная часть объединяет программный код на PHP, Python, Java или других технологиях. Бэкенд реализует бизнес-логику и работает с базами данных. Актуальные вулкан россии задействуют реляционные или документо-ориентированные системы для организации информации.

Также используются медиафайлы: графика, видео, шрифты и пиктограммы. Все элементы загружаются по отдельным требованиям и формируются браузером в общую страницу.

Клиент и сервер: как ведётся обмен информацией

Коммуникация между браузером и сервером основано на схеме клиент-сервер. Браузер отправляет запросы, сервер обрабатывает их и выдаёт ответы. Весь алгоритм выполняется по протоколу HTTP или его защищенной версии HTTPS.

Когда посетитель набирает URL, создаётся HTTP-запрос. Обращение включает метод, заголовки и порой наполнение с данными. DNS-сервер преобразует доменное обозначение в IP-адрес, после чего браузер инициирует связь.

Сервер перехватывает запрос и обрабатывает его наполнение. Программный код определяет нужные действия: получить файл, выполнить форму, запросить информацию из хранилища. После выполнения процедур генерируется HTTP-ответ с индикатором статуса и содержимым.

Результат передаётся браузеру, который обрабатывает принятые сведения. HTML-разметка интерпретируется, CSS добавляется к компонентам, JavaScript выполняется. Если страница включает указатели на объекты, браузер направляет вспомогательные запросы.

Современные решения используют AJAX для асинхронного обмена. Метод обеспечивает изменять секции страницы без всеобщей обновления, а vulkan russia принимает сведения и обновляет интерфейс оперативно.

HTML как фундамент: организация и значение страниц

HTML задаёт организацию веб-страницы через набор маркеров. Каждый маркер обозначает определённый элемент: название, параграф, гиперссылку, картинку. Браузер разбирает разметку и создаёт объектную представление файла.

Смысловые теги обозначают назначение блоков материала. Тег header указывает хедер страницы, nav — меню, main — основное наполнение, footer — футер. Поисковые механизмы обрабатывают семантику для понимания организации.

Основные части HTML включают:

  • Шапки от h1 до h6 для структурирования
  • Абзацы p для символьных секций
  • Перечни ul, ol, li для списков
  • Гиперссылки a для перемещения
  • Изображения img для иллюстраций
  • Формы form, input для приёма данных

Свойства дополняют возможности маркеров. Атрибут class устанавливает класс для стилизации, id генерирует уникальный номер, href обозначает адрес. Современные вулкан россия задействуют data-атрибуты для сохранения информации.

Корректная разметка соответствует требованиям W3C. Правильная структура увеличивает доступность для пользователей с ограниченными функциями.

CSS как слой дизайна: гибкость и графический дизайн

CSS определяет визуальным представлением веб-страниц. Стили формируют окраску, шрифты, величины, интервалы и позиционирование блоков. Разделение контента и оформления даёт изменять оформление без модификации кода.

Указатели задают, к каким компонентам добавляются директивы. Классы декорируют совокупности блоков, идентификаторы — отдельные секции. Псевдоклассы определяют состояния: курсор, концентрация, взаимодействие.

Адаптивный оформление обеспечивает корректное отображение на разнообразных устройствах. Медиазапросы накладывают правила в соответствии от размера монитора и поворота. Гибкие структуры на базе flexbox и grid формируют динамические схемы, подстраивающиеся под величину viewport.

Препроцессоры Sass и Less включают переменные, вкладывание и миксины. Эти средства ускоряют создание масштабных файлов оформления. Компиляция преобразует код в базовый CSS.

Нынешние вулкан россии задействуют CSS-анимации для формирования плавных трансформаций. Атрибут transition определяет модификацию свойств во времени, animation формирует составные комбинации.

JavaScript и фронтенд‑логика: взаимодействие и подвижность

JavaScript превращает статичные страницы в отзывчивые программы. Язык выполняется в браузере и реагирует на поступки посетителя. Щелчки, пролистывание, набор текста — все действия обрабатываются скриптами в реальном времени.

Изменение DOM обеспечивает менять содержимое без перезагрузки. Программы вносят, устраняют или корректируют компоненты, правят правила и параметры. Юзер наблюдает мгновенные изменения при контакте с оболочкой.

Перехват происшествий составляет фундамент взаимодействия. Слушатели фиксируют клики мыши, удары клавиатуры, передачу форм. Callback-функции срабатывают при наступлении действия и выполняют требуемую алгоритм.

Асинхронные требования загружают информацию без перезагрузки страницы. Fetch API посылает запросы к серверу и получает данные. Промисы и async/await облегчают работу с асинхронным кодом.

Наборы и каркасы повышают разработку. React, Vue, Angular предоставляют средства для формирования блоков. Нынешние vulkan russia выстраиваются на базе этих технологий для достижения скорости.

Серверная часть: бэкенд, базы данных и API

Бэкенд реализует бизнес-логику и регулирует данными на сервере. Серверные средства выполняют расчёты, контролируют права входа, образуют данные. PHP, Python, Node.js, Java — известные решения для создания серверной части.

Хранилища информации удерживают структурированную сведения. Реляционные механизмы MySQL, PostgreSQL размещают сведения в структуры со соединениями. NoSQL-решения MongoDB, Redis задействуют объекты или комбинации ключ-значение.

API обеспечивает связь между фронтендом и бэкендом. RESTful API эксплуатирует HTTP-методы для действий: GET для извлечения, POST для создания, PUT для модификации, DELETE для стирания. GraphQL обеспечивает получать лишь необходимые свойства.

Проверка подлинности и разграничение оберегают вход к объектам. Сеансы, токены JWT, OAuth обеспечивают распознавание пользователей. Серверный код проверяет полномочия перед исполнением манипуляций.

Платформы ускоряют проектирование бэкенда. Django, Laravel, Express.js предлагают модули для навигации и работы с хранилищами. Актуальные вулкан россия применяют микросервисную построение для разделения функций на самостоятельные модули.

Бандлеры, каркасы и элементы: современный стек создания

Современная создание опирается на средства механизации и готовые средства. Сборщики элементов объединяют документы, улучшают код, минимизируют вес. Webpack, Vite, Parcel обрабатывают JavaScript, CSS, изображения и образуют результирующие бандлы.

Каркасы дают организационные шаблоны для создания приложений. React эксплуатирует модульный подход и виртуальный DOM. Vue объединяет понятность с богатыми возможностями. Angular предоставляет инфраструктуру для промышленных приложений.

Блочная построение делит интерфейс на независимые модули. Каждый элемент заключает разметку, правила и алгоритм. Повторное применение модулей облегчает разработку.

Ключевые технологии актуального комплекта объединяют:

  • Администраторы библиотек npm, yarn для регулирования зависимостями
  • Компиляторы Babel для реализации новых возможностей
  • Проверяльщики ESLint, Prettier для контроля стандарта
  • Платформы управления версий Git для командной взаимодействия

TypeScript включает статическую типизацию к JavaScript. Контроль типов предотвращает баги. Нынешние вулкан россия активно используют TypeScript для усиления надёжности программной фундамента.

Эффективность, охрана и рост сайтов

Быстродействие влияет на юзерский впечатление и позиции в результатах. Оптимизация изображений, минификация кода, отложенная подгрузка ReduceReduceReduceReduceReduceReduceReduceReduceReduceуменьшают длительность реакции. Кеширование удерживает сведения для быстрого получения без повторных расчётов.

Безопасность охраняет сведения посетителей и целостность сервиса. HTTPS защищает передачу данных. Проверка вводимых информации предотвращает SQL-инъекции и XSS-атаки. Content Security Policy сужает источники запрашиваемых материалов.

Проверка подлинности двухэтапная повышает прочность безопасности учётных записей. Шифрование паролей создаёт нереальным восстановление оригинальных данных при утечке. Плановые патчи модулей устраняют бреши.

Расширение обеспечивает стабильную работу при повышении запросов. Горизонтальное расширение вводит узлы для разделения запросов. Распределители нагрузки распределяют трафик между инстансами.

Отслеживание отслеживает параметры производительности и работоспособности. Логирование записывает события для анализа неполадок. Современные вулкан россии задействуют системы мониторинга для оперативного обнаружения сбоев и автоматического возобновления.

Облачная инфраструктура, CDN и непрерывная развёртывание апдейтов

Облачные платформы предоставляют серверные ресурсы по необходимости. AWS, Google Cloud, Microsoft Azure обеспечивают арендовать серверы и базы данных без закупки железа. Адаптивность самостоятельно подстраивает ресурсы под нагрузку.

CDN повышает отправку материала пользователям. Системы доставки кэшируют фиксированные ресурсы на узлах в множественных местах. Запрос выполняется ближайшим инстансом, уменьшая период подгрузки.

Контейнеризация упрощает запуск решений. Docker заключает код автономные изолированные образы. Kubernetes контролирует расширением и обеспечивает отказоустойчивость.

CI/CD механизирует развёртывание патчей. Постоянная объединение инициирует проверки при каждом изменении. Постоянное деплой внедряет модификации после удачных проверок. GitLab CI, GitHub Actions выполняют компиляцию и деплой.

Архитектура как код определяет настройки в документах. Terraform, Ansible формируют элементы кодом. Современные vulkan russia применяют роботизацию для быстрого деплоя и расширения приложений.

Kurumsal

İletişim

—-

© 2026 · Damar Yazılım · Tüm Hakları Saklıdır Black Pokies Casino.

Malaysian casino players often access their accounts through u2casinomalaysia.com.
Türkiye’deki oyuncular genellikle platformlara hitbet giriş, betpipo giriş, padişahbet giriş, galabet giriş ve betoffice giriş bağlantılarıyla ulaşabilirler.
Türkiye’deki oyuncular genellikle platformlara  BetofficeGalabetHitbetPadişahbetBetpipoGalabetBetoffice ve  Hitbet bağlantılarıyla ulaşabilirler.